M3 Coaching Series-Sitting Down In A Chair And Exaggerations
9m

The M3 Coaching Series by Mike Malaska emphasizes the importance of exaggeration and body awareness in making significant swing changes. This segment introduces the "sitting down in a chair" drill, a powerful method for training proper hip and body movement to maximize ground force and efficiency in the swing.

A key takeaway is that exaggerating motions helps create stronger neurological patterns, enabling players to internalize proper movement mechanics. The "chair drill" focuses on teaching golfers how to move their hips correctly by mimicking the motion of sitting down. This ensures the force generated during the swing is efficiently transferred into the ground and ultimately through the club at impact.

Mike highlights the importance of practicing without a club or ball initially, focusing solely on body movement. This approach allows players to develop muscle memory before incorporating speed and a golf ball. Inspired by Tai Chi principles, the method stresses slow, deliberate practice to perfect motion before adding complexity.
